Frequently asked questions
A valid will helps ensure assets are distributed in line with personal wishes.
Probate is the legal process of administering a deceased person’s estate.
An LPA allows appointed attorneys to act if the donor cannot make decisions themselves.
Tax position depends on estate value, allowances and reliefs.
Trusts can be useful in some situations depending on planning objectives.
Certain claims can be made against an estate or the validity of a will.
Timescales vary based on estate complexity, assets and any disputes.
